It is known that the molar refraction of a liquid is approximately equal to its molar volume. Based on this, calculate the radius of a molecule of a substance (solvent), based on the density ρ and the refractive index n of light, indicated below for the corresponding problem number and assuming that the molecule has a spherical shape.
solvent ρ, g/cm3 n
ethyl acetate С4Н8О2 0.913 1.3798
